Sign “pollution” shouldn’t be around schools

October 1, 2014   ·   1 Comments

I respectfully ask all candidates to refrain from putting signs in front of schools, both public and Catholic. Let’s keep our kid’s space as clean and uncluttered as we can.

Henny Dawe
Aurora
